It’s probably just a bad digitizer. The clue is in your description…”the silver edges”. Higher quality digitizers will have a bronze/gold edges around the glass. Also, higher quality digitizers will usually have the tape pre-applied although that whole taping thing is more for the iPad mini.

So start by checking that the connectors are properly seated and don’t have any damage. After that, you’re next step is to try another digitizer.
